From df6ea26b93d362704de74c2b96e61fd4e6e30876 Mon Sep 17 00:00:00 2001 From: Elmar Kresse Date: Thu, 4 Apr 2024 23:34:15 +0200 Subject: [PATCH 1/2] fix:#51 added missing http feed endpoint --- docker-compose.prod.yml | 1 + reverseproxy.conf | 20 ++++++++++++++++++++ 2 files changed, 21 insertions(+) diff --git a/docker-compose.prod.yml b/docker-compose.prod.yml index 5084a6c..f15234e 100644 --- a/docker-compose.prod.yml +++ b/docker-compose.prod.yml @@ -48,6 +48,7 @@ services: - htwkalender-frontend ports: - "443:443" + - "80:80" networks: - "net" diff --git a/reverseproxy.conf b/reverseproxy.conf index 97c1d10..241724e 100644 --- a/reverseproxy.conf +++ b/reverseproxy.conf @@ -110,6 +110,26 @@ http { limit_req_zone $limit_key zone=createFeed:10m rate=1r/m; limit_req_zone $limit_key zone=modules:10m rate=30r/m; + server { + listen 80; + listen [::]:80; + server_name cal.htwk-leipzig.de; + + location /api/feed { + proxy_pass http://htwkalender-backend:8090; + client_max_body_size 2m; + proxy_connect_timeout 600s; + proxy_read_timeout 600s; + proxy_send_timeout 600s; + send_timeout 600s; + limit_req zone=feed burst=10 nodelay; + } + + location / { + return 301 https://cal.htwk-leipzig.de$request_uri; + } + } + server { listen 443 ssl; listen [::]:443 ssl; From 247b54d6cf402fa04f4d99bcc7fd55cfc0571ece Mon Sep 17 00:00:00 2001 From: Elmar Kresse Date: Thu, 4 Apr 2024 23:42:55 +0200 Subject: [PATCH 2/2] fix:#51 added http in feed for alt domain --- reverseproxy.conf |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) diff --git a/reverseproxy.conf b/reverseproxy.conf index 241724e..ff64ab2 100644 --- a/reverseproxy.conf +++ b/reverseproxy.conf @@ -130,6 +130,26 @@ http { } } + server { + listen 80; + listen [::]:80; + server_name htwkalender.de; + + location /api/feed { + proxy_pass http://htwkalender-backend:8090; + client_max_body_size 2m; + proxy_connect_timeout 600s; + proxy_read_timeout 600s; + proxy_send_timeout 600s; + send_timeout 600s; + limit_req zone=feed burst=10 nodelay; + } + + location / { + return 301 https://cal.htwk-leipzig.de$request_uri; + } + } + server { listen 443 ssl; listen [::]:443 ssl;